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A priming system including a resilient chamber having flexible walls and a first check valve in a first fluid pathway between the resilient chamber and a fluid reservoir such that a fluid flows through the first check valve only in a direction from the fluid reservoir toward the resilient chamber and the fluid returns to the fluid reservoir through a second fluid pathway between the resilient chamber and the fluid reservoir upon compression of the walls of the resilient chamber.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1 . A priming system comprising: a resilient chamber having flexible walls; and a first check valve in a first fluid pathway between the resilient chamber and a fluid reservoir, wherein a fluid flows through the first check valve only in a direction from the fluid reservoir toward the resilient chamber; wherein the fluid returns to the fluid reservoir through a second fluid pathway between the resilient chamber and the fluid reservoir upon compression of the walls of the resilient chamber. 2 . The priming system of claim 1 , wherein the first fluid pathway and the second fluid pathway extend through a housing fluidly coupled to the fluid reservoir. 3 . The priming system of claim 2 , wherein the housing comprises a drip chamber between the fluid reservoir and first check valve, wherein the first fluid pathway extends through the drip chamber. 4 . The priming system of claim 2 , wherein the second fluid pathway extends through the drip chamber. 5 . The priming system of claim 1 , wherein the resilient chamber walls expand when the fluid is driven from the fluid reservoir, through the first check valve, and into the resilient chamber. 6 . The priming system of claim 5 , wherein the resilient chamber walls contract and direct the fluid therein through the second fluid pathway and into the fluid reservoir. 7 . The priming system of claim 1 , wherein a second check valve is disposed in the second fluid pathway between the resilient chamber and the fluid reservoir, wherein a fluid flows through the second check valve only in a direction from the resilient chamber to the fluid reservoir. 8 . The priming system of claim 1 , wherein the resilient chamber is hemispherically shaped. 9 . The priming system of claim 1 further comprising a hingedly coupled retaining member, wherein in a closed position, the retaining member engages the resilient chamber, such that the resilient chamber walls are impeded from expanding. 10 . The priming system of claim 1 , wherein the resilient chamber is an elongated cylinder. 11 . A priming device comprising: a housing having a first fluid pathway and a second fluid pathway; a resilient chamber having flexible walls, wherein the first fluid pathway and the second fluid pathway are fluidly coupled to the resilient chamber; a first check valve in the first fluid pathway such that a fluid flow through the first check valve is only in a direction toward the resilient chamber; wherein compression of the resilient chamber walls directs a fluid out of the resilient chamber and through the second fluid pathway. 12 . The priming device of claim 11 , wherein the housing comprises a drip chamber such that a fluid received into the first fluid pathway is driven through the drip chamber and the first check valve before entering into the resilient chamber. 13 . The priming device of claim 12 , wherein the resilient chamber walls are expanded by the fluid driven into the resilient chamber. 14 . The priming device of claim 11 , wherein when not manually depressed, the resilient chamber walls are configured to expand, and expansion of the resilient chamber walls draws a fluid received through the first fluid pathway into the resilient chamber. 15 . The priming device of claim 11 , wherein the resilient chamber is hemispherically shaped. 16 . The priming device of claim 15 , wherein a retaining ring is coupled to the housing such that the resilient chamber extends through and is retained by the retaining ring. 17 . The priming device of claim 11 , wherein a second check valve is disposed in the second fluid pathway such that a fluid flow through the second check valve is only in a direction away from the resilient chamber. 18 . The priming device of claim 11 , wherein the first fluid pathway and the second fluid pathway each comprises an opening through the housing, each opening being juxtaposed through a portion of the housing, and thereby forming defining a spike. 19 . The priming device of claim 11 , wherein the first fluid pathway comprises an inlet port. 20 . The priming device of claim 19 , wherein the port comprises a flexible valve, wherein in a sealed position the valve seals the inlet port, and in an open position, the valve does not seal the inlet port. 21 . A method of priming, comprising the steps of: receiving a fluid into a first fluid pathway of a housing; directing the fluid through a first check valve in the first fluid pathway and into a resilient chamber having flexible walls; manually compressing the flexible walls and directing the fluid through a second fluid pathway. 22 . The method of claim 21 , wherein directing the fluid into the resilient chamber causes the flexible walls to expand. 23 . The method of claim 21 , further comprising the step of directing the fluid through a second check valve in the second fluid pathway. 24 . The method of claim 21 , further comprising the step of receiving the fluid into the first fluid pathway from a fluid reservoir. 25 . The method of claim 24 , further comprising the step of directing the fluid from the second fluid pathway to the fluid reservoir. 26 . The method of claim 24 , further comprising the step of directing the fluid through a drip chamber coupled to the first fluid pathway between the fluid reservoir and the first check valve.
